Your Responsibilities
As a Software Engineer for John Deere in East Moline, IL, you will:
- Design, develop, and test reporting and data analytics solutions using Microsoft PowerBI, Fabric, Azure DevOps, and associated Microsoft technologies;
- Evaluate and implement enhancement design solutions to improve cost, quality, and performance of reporting and data analytic solutions as well as the processes that support and drive the development of these solutions;
- Analyze assignments and determines software specifications that must be fulfilled to achieve objectives;
- Execute necessary documentation as needed; collaborate with other relevant stakeholders and team members to ensure that features meet business needs;
- Follow industry-standard agile software design methodology for development and documentation. Provide production support of the system.
- Must live within normal commuting distance of the worksite. Remote work permitted 1 day per week.
What Skills You Need
- 3 years of experience in design, develop, test, and troubleshoot Enterprise level software applications based on tools and technology stack such as JavaScript frameworks like React, Java, NodeJS, Python, and HTML5 based web applications
- 3 years of experience in create, optimize, and support databases and database technologies such as SQL, SAP HANA and PostgreSQL
- 3 years of experience in design, develop, test, and troubleshoot Enterprise level software applications based on cloud technology including Amazon Web Services
- 2 years of experience in design, develop, test, and troubleshoot Enterprise level software applications based on cloud technology including Microsoft Azure
- 2 years of experience in design, develop, and test reporting and data analytics solutions using Microsoft PowerBI, Fabric, Azure DevOps, and associated Microsoft technologies
- 2 years of experience in design, develop, test, and troubleshoot Enterprise level best practices in DevSecOps, including CI/CD, automated deployments, automated monitoring, and integrating security best practices into solutions ensuring the delivery of secure, reliable, and high-quality deliverables
- 3 years of experience in play an active role on a project team following Agile methodology and scrum standards to collaborate on technical and product knowledge with team members
Education/Experience
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or related field plus 3 years related experience.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ene
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.
Key Facts About Boston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
-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
